The Ultimate Buying Guide for Your Truck’s Leveling Kit

A leveling kit is a great way to change how your truck looks and performs. It raises the front end of your truck to match the height of the rear. This gives your truck a tougher, more level stance. Choosing the right kit is important. This guide will help you pick the perfect one.

Key Features to Look For

When shopping for a leveling kit, check these important features first:

  • Lift Height: This is how much the front end goes up. Measure your truck. Decide how much lift you truly need. Common sizes are 1.5 inches, 2 inches, or 2.5 inches.
  • Compatibility: Make sure the kit fits your truck’s exact year, make, and model. Not all kits work on all trucks.
  • Included Hardware: A good kit should come with everything you need for installation. Look for strong bolts, brackets, and detailed instructions.
  • Shock Absorber Inclusion: Some basic kits do not include new shocks. If you lift your truck a lot, you might need longer shocks for a smooth ride.

Important Materials That Matter

The material used in the kit directly affects how long it lasts and how strong it is. Strong materials mean better safety.

  • Steel: Most kits use high-quality steel. Look for heavy-duty, solid steel components. This steel handles rough roads well.
  • Aluminum: Some spacers are made from aluminum. Aluminum is lighter than steel. Ensure the aluminum is aircraft-grade for strength.
  • Coatings: Check for protective coatings. A durable powder coat prevents rust. Rust weakens the parts over time.

User Experience and Use Cases

Why do people install leveling kits? The reasons usually fall into two main camps: looks and function.

Aesthetic Improvement:

Most users install a kit just to fix the “nose-dive” look of modern trucks. A level truck looks more aggressive and balanced. This is the most common reason people buy them.

Functional Benefits:

Leveling the truck changes how it handles. It can improve off-road performance slightly. More importantly, it creates necessary clearance. If you plan to install larger tires (like 33-inch tires), a leveling kit often prevents those tires from rubbing against the fender wells when you turn.

Installation Difficulty: Most 1-inch to 2.5-inch spacer kits require basic mechanical skills. You need jack stands, wrenches, and patience. If you are not comfortable working underneath your truck, hire a professional mechanic. Professional installation ensures everything is torqued correctly for safety.


10 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) About Leveling Kits

Q: Will a leveling kit void my truck’s factory warranty?

A: Generally, installing a leveling kit itself does not void your entire truck warranty. However, if a part fails *because* of the improper installation or the added stress from the kit, the dealer can deny a warranty claim for that specific part.

Q: Do I need an alignment after installing a leveling kit?

A: Yes, absolutely! An alignment is critical. Lifting the front changes the angles of your steering and suspension components. Driving without an alignment causes fast and uneven tire wear.

Q: Can I tow heavy trailers with a leveling kit installed?

A: You can still tow, but be aware that lifting the front slightly reduces the weight pushing down on your rear wheels. This can sometimes make your truck feel less stable when towing very heavy loads.

Q: What is the difference between a leveling kit and a lift kit?

A: A leveling kit only raises the front end to match the factory rear height. A lift kit raises both the front and rear higher than the factory settings, giving you much more ground clearance.

Q: Will a leveling kit affect my gas mileage?

A: A small leveling kit usually causes a very minor drop in fuel economy. The main reason for a larger drop is if you install much bigger, heavier tires afterward.

Q: How long does a typical leveling kit installation take?

A: For an experienced DIY mechanic, a spacer kit usually takes two to four hours. If you have never done suspension work, plan for a whole day or take it to a professional shop.

Q: Are strut spacers better than coil spring spacers?

A: Both work, but strut spacers are often considered better for certain modern trucks. They install directly onto the strut assembly, offering a very robust mounting point.

Q: Will larger tires fit after installing a leveling kit?

A: A leveling kit helps, but it does not guarantee clearance for all oversized tires. A 2-inch kit might allow for 33-inch tires, but larger sizes often require a full lift kit.

Q: Do I need new shocks with a 1.5-inch leveling kit?

A: Usually no. For smaller lifts (under 2 inches), the factory shocks often remain within their usable travel range. For 2.5-inch lifts or more, new shocks are highly recommended.

Q: Will the ride quality change?

A: With a high-quality spacer kit, the ride quality should remain very close to stock. If the kit uses very stiff components or if you skip replacing worn shocks, the ride might become harsher.
